Michigan Housing Partnership Named Developer in Austin Pines TIF
Trusted by teams at
Description
Under the proposed Austin Pines West Brownfield Plan, Michigan Housing Partnership, LLC would receive tax increment reimbursement for more than $14.5 million in eligible costs tied to land acquisition-related housing development activities. The reimbursement would occur over approximately 22 years of TIF capture following construction of 96 new residential units.

Contract Term
Plan/TIF capture period 22 years plus 2 years Local Brownfield Revolving Fund capture (24 years total), with construction planned 2026–2029 and TIF capture through about 2050
Renewal Date
2050-12-31
Renewal Info
Reimbursement continues until eligible activities, contingency, interest, and designated administrative and revolving fund amounts are fully paid or until the statutory maximum plan duration is reached; amendments to the Plan or Development/Reimbursement Agreement would require BRA and City approval.
